What is VPS hosting?

A Virtual Private Server or VPS is typically an isolated server that runs within a dedicated server. VPS hosting offers all the benefits of a dedicated server without the associated costs. VPS hosting is one of the most popular types of hosting solutions for high-traffic websites and business applications. Businesses and popular website owners choose VPS hosting for reliability, high uptime and scalability.

Why choose VPS hosting for business emails?

There are many reasons why you should move your business emails to your VPS hosting. These include:

  1. Reliability – Business emails often need time-bound delivery and must ensure that they are not flagged as spam. With VPS hosting, you can easily manage your business email to ensure deliverability. Additionally, as shared email servers are often used to send spam, VPS servers ensure that your legitimate business email is not affected by these problems.   2. Privacy – Most businesses might not agree with the privacy policies of third-party providers. Business email is often private and has confidential information, including trade secrets and client data. Public email services such as Gmail and Yahoo can intrusively compile sensitive meta data. Emails hosted on a VPS are not subject to such intrusions of privacy.
  3. Security – Do you remember email address leaks? No matter what provider you’re with, your data will always be at risk as you’re on a shared provider. Additionally, Yahoo, Gmail and other public providers are often “valuable” targets for hackers. This makes it easier for your company data to be a part of a breach. VPS email hosting is isolated and specific to your domain, making it an unlikely target for a data breach. Additionally, the added reliability, privacy and security provided by VPS hosting make VPS email hosting a better alternative.
  4. Functionality – When it comes to features and functionality, hardly any provider can match the power and configurability of your own VPS hosting. With VPS email hosting, you’re in charge, and you can decide the type of policies, features, space and all other settings for your business email. Additionally, if you have custom components for your email, a VPS is perfect for such components as you have total control over your server.
  5. Extremely low downtime – With VPS servers, you do not have to worry about overloaded public servers and the resultant downtime. If you’ve used a third-party email hosting service, you’re at the mercy of your email provider at all times. If one of their clients is experiencing an exceptionally high spike in traffic, all other clients will face the heat as email hosting is often shared. With VPS hosting, you do not have to bother with overloaded servers and downtime due to high traffic.
